At 2280 meters the temperature was -5 as of 06:00. Winds were 5-15 KPH from the ENE. At 1550 meters the temperature was -1, 80 relative humidity and the barometer is dropping. In the valley it is -2. No new snow to report over night.

 Size 3.5- North Aspect- Near Pemberton, Knocked down a bunch of large trees,ran full path. Probably ran in the last 5 days or so. Debris pile was probably 10m deep. Ran about 1200m.
